This thrilling episode continues the high-stakes infiltration of Obramis Manor as the party struggles through magical darkness, undead horrors, and political intrigue. The adventurers battle for survival in an undercroft filled with ghosts, skeletons, and devastating shadow entities, while elsewhere, a council of Exandria’s power players faces shocking revelations and political fallout. Deep character moments, tense combat, epic magical twists, and jaw-dropping political drama unfold as the story’s threads tighten.
Setting: Obramis Manor, in the crypt. The party attempts to lay Dame Gaia Saramai to rest when magical darkness envelops them.
Setting: Upstairs, the noble council convenes. Dramatic confrontations between the great houses, revelations, and accusations ensue.
